Kochkildino (Russian: Кочкильдино; Bashkir: Күскилде, Küskilde) is a rural locality (a village) in Akbulatovsky Selsoviet, Mishkinsky District, Bashkortostan, Russia. The population was 3 as of 2010.[2] There is 1 street.
